Newest ASML machine at Intel is ready to go, with plenty of R&D ahead
Intel has just announced that ASML's High-NA EUV machine has finished construction. For the first time, the so-called Twinscan EXE:5000 has made 10-nanometer lines on a piece of silicon, proving that all components work correctly to some degree. ASML sends High-NA EUV machine to second customer
ASML has delivered its second advanced EUV lithography system. Although ASML did not disclose the new customer's identity, it could well be a chip maker like TSMC, which manufactures chips for companies such as Nvidia, Apple and Samsung.

imec and ASML to jointly develop advanced processors
The Flemish tech research lab imec and ASML will jointly develop new processors using the so-called high-numerical aperture (High-NA) ext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ography technology. An experimental production line will be set up within imec for this purpose.

TSMC is deploying ASML’s new EUV machine
Taiwan's TSMC expects to deploy one of ASML's high-NA extreme ultraviolet lithography machines in two years' time. The machine allows the chip manufacturer to produce extremely small chips.
